To JSC supporters, past, present, and future:

On behalf of the Board of Directors of the Jacob Sheep Conservancy (JSC), I am happy to report that the JSC is alive and well and open for business! I am honored to once again serve as your JSC President. For the benefit of those who weren’t involved back then, I was JSC President in the early days of the organization. The JSC has always been dedicated to the conservation of our wonderful breed of sheep, and your new Board of Directors is making a commitment to keep the JSC vital and working.

Much has changed since I last served on the Board of this great organization, but it seems clear that our members are now looking for a “return to the basics” that characterized the JSC’s earliest days. Foremost among those “basics” is the re-establishment and maintenance of a viable and current Jacob Sheep registry. Today’s on-line capabilities mean that we can make the registration process easier than ever for you. At the same time that we are returning to fundamentals, we are also implementing some new policies and programs, with the goals of keeping our current members engaged and of increasing our “JSC flock” – for example, by reducing dues for first-year members. The regular $30 membership dues will be waived, and for the first year, new members may join for $15. We’re open to other ideas that would make JSC membership more valuable for all.

Finally, one of my personal motivations for renewed involvement in the JSC is to encourage and pave the way for the up-and-coming generation of Jacob breeders, among which I am proud to include my daughter, Janetta. I am counting on ideas from our young Jacob breeders to keep the organization relevant for them, while at the same time instilling in them the principles that have motivated the conservation of the Jacob breed in its original form.
